Summary: Seeking an experienced Systems Data Analyst to support a major technology transformation programme within a highly regulated organisation.

The successful candidate will have a strong background in database analysis, data architecture documentation, and migration projects, with the ability to bridge the gap between technical teams and business stakeholders.

Experience working with SQL, Azure technologies, complex enterprise applications, and modern database platforms is essential.

Key

Responsibilities

  • Assess and interpret data ecosystems across multiple business-critical applications.
  • Capture and maintain technical documentation to support future-state platform design.
  • Define data migration requirements and establish mapping between legacy and target systems.
  • Partner with delivery teams to identify data dependencies, risks and integration requirements.
  • Investigate legacy platforms to uncover undocumented functionality and data relationships.
  • Contribute to data governance initiatives and promote best practice across projects. Qualifications & Requirements:
  • Demonstrable experience within Data Analyst, Systems Analyst or Database-focused roles.
  • Strong SQL skills and confidence analysing data held across diverse platforms.
  • Solid understanding of data structures, modelling techniques and database architecture.
  • Experience delivering data migration, transformation or application replacement projects.
  • Knowledge of Azure data services and cloud-based database technologies.
  • Exposure to document-oriented databases such as Azure Cosmos DB would be highly advantageous.
  • Strong communication skills with the ability to engage technical and non-technical stakeholders.
